Eddie Lue Hunter, age 85, of Siloam Springs, Arkansas, passed away on Sunday, June 21, 2026, at her residence.
Eddie Lue was born on October 15, 1940, in Brownwood, Texas, to Edward McCalister and Dollie (Bland) McCalister.
On May 4, 1958, she married the love of her life, Francis Gene Hunter, who preceded her in death on July 23, 2019. Gene and Eddie Lue spent more than 60 years together loving and serving others. Throughout her professional career, Eddie Lue dedicated herself to serving people, first at First National Bank of Midland and later as the office manager for Wagon Wheel Ranch.
Eddie Lue faithfully lived out her Christian faith through her service in children's ministry at Living Way Church in Midland, Texas. She helped facilitate and support local ministry events and shared the love of Christ with anyone she encountered. In her spare time, she enjoyed water skiing and teaching others to water ski. She was a proud mother and grandmother who treasured time spent with her family and delighted in sharing stories and photographs of her son and grandchildren.
Eddie Lue is survived by her son, Joey Hunter and wife, Rebecca; and two grandchildren, Jedidiah Hunter and Jayzlee Hunter, all of Siloam Springs, Arkansas.
She was preceded in death by her parents and her beloved husband, Gene.
